The path-goal theory of leadership and the expectancy theory of motivation are closely related in that leader behaviors can either increase or decrease employee expectancies.

Dysfunction
An element or process of a society that may disrupt the social system or reduce its stability.
Conflict Theory
A sociological perspective that views social life as a competition, highlighting the power dynamics and inequalities within society.
Symbolic Interactionism
A sociological perspective focusing on the meanings individuals attach to objects, events, and behaviors, and how these meanings are constructed and maintained through social interaction.
